Sergio García is a Spanish professional golfer who plies is trade on both the PGA Tour and the European Tour. Sergio García is a recipient of the Sir Henry Cotton Rookie of the Year Award and the Byron Nelson Award.

Sergio García has won eleven PGA Tours, sixteen European Tours, one Japan Golf Tours, six Asian Tours, and one PGA Tour of Australasia.

Why is Sergio Garcia called El Nino?
Sergio García is nicknamed El Nino. Sergio García is called El Nino because, at a very young age, he won the British Amateur Championship and had great achievements and aims at that young age.

How many PGA Tour wins does Sergio Garcia have?
Sergio García has won the PGA Tour on eleven occasions.

The PGA Tours won by Sergio García include the 2001 MasterCard Colonial, 2001 Buick Classic, 2002 Mercedes Championships, 2004 EDS Byron Nelson Championship, 2004 Buick Classic, 2005 Booz Allen Classic, 2008 The Players Championship, 2012 Wyndham Championship, 2016 AT&T Byron Nelson, 2017 Masters Tournament, and 2020 Sanderson Farms Championship.
